QHSE/Nutritionist Job at Newrest
Newrest
Job Description
The QHSE/Nutritionist will play a dual role focused on ensuring quality, hygiene, safety, and nutritional standards in food production and service delivery. This position supports both Quality, Health, Safety & Environment (QHSE) requirements and personalized nutritional guidance for clients. The ideal candidate will be proactive in monitoring food quality, developing nutrition plans, and promoting healthy eating practices while ensuring compliance with food safety protocols.
Duties, Roles and Responsibilities
Food Quality & Safety
- Ensure that high food quality and safety standards are maintained at all times
- Monitor food sample collection by laboratory staff and maintain accurate records
- Verify quality and safety conditions of all raw materials upon receipt
- Oversee food production conditions to ensure compliance with health and safety guidelines
- Carry out monthly food tests to assess quality and safety
- Ensure a high standard of hygiene throughout food storage, preparation, and service areas
- Support implementation of corrective and preventive actions related to food safety
Nutritionist Duties
- Develop and help implement personalized nutrition plans tailored to individual client needs, preferences, and budgets
- Provide professional advice and ongoing support to clients on how to stay healthy and achieve their nutrition goals
- Oversee the nutrition consultation calendar to ensure efficient scheduling and follow‑up
- Simplify complex nutrition information for clients and explain the benefits of healthy dietary habits
- Help clients establish short‑ and long‑term health and diet goals
- Stay updated on the latest nutritional science, diets, and trends to inform best practices
- Teach the public and other health professionals about nutrition through articles, seminars, and group sessions
- Manage and maintain nutritious food production on site, ensuring balance between taste, dietary value, and food safety
- Support inventory management by indenting provisions and ensuring proper storage and optimal usage
